Ingredients
Scale
- 1 cup fresh blueberries
- 1 cup all-purpose flour
- 1/2 cup granulated sugar
- 1/2 cup unsalted butter, softened
- 1 large egg
- 1 tsp vanilla extract
- 1/2 tsp baking powder
- 1/4 tsp salt
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 350°F (175°C).
- In a mixing b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y.
- Add the egg and vanilla, mixing until well combined.
- In a separate bowl, whisk together the flour, baking powder, and salt. Gradually add to the butter mixture.
- Gently fold in the blueberries.
- Drop spoonfuls of dough onto a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.
- Bake for 12-15 minutes or until the edges are golden brown.
- Allow to cool on a wire rack before serving.
Notes
- For an extra burst of flavor, add a teaspoon of lemon zest to the dough.
- Store cookies in an airtight container to maintain freshness.
